Understanding Blessing Meaning Names
Blessing meaning names are those that carry connotations of good fortune, protection, and divine favor. These names are often chosen by parents who wish to imbue their children with positive qualities and a sense of divine protection. The concept of blessing meaning names is prevalent in many cultures and religions around the world.
In many cultures, the name given to a child is believed to influence their personality, destiny, and overall well-being. For instance, in Christian traditions, names like Grace, Faith, and Hope are often chosen to reflect the virtues and blessings associated with these concepts. Similarly, in Islamic traditions, names like Barakat (blessing) and Rahim (merciful) are popular choices.
The Cultural Significance of Blessing Meaning Names
The cultural significance of blessing meaning names varies widely across different regions and communities. In some cultures, these names are deeply rooted in religious and spiritual beliefs, while in others, they are more secular and reflect societal values and aspirations.
For example, in African cultures, names often carry profound meanings and are chosen to reflect the circumstances surrounding a child's birth or the hopes and dreams of the parents. Names like Ade (crown) and Chiamaka (God is good) are examples of blessing meaning names that convey a sense of divine favor and protection.
In Hindu culture, names are often chosen based on astrological considerations and the desire to bestow blessings and positive attributes on the child. Names like Anjali (offering) and Pranav (om) are believed to bring blessings and spiritual enlightenment.
Popular Blessing Meaning Names Across Cultures
Blessing meaning names are found in various languages and cultures. Here are some popular examples from different parts of the world:
| Culture | Name | Meaning |
|---|---|---|
| Christian | Grace | Divine favor or blessing |
| Islamic | Barakat | Blessing |
| African | Ade | Crown |
| Hindu | Anjali | Offering |
| Jewish | Shalom | Peace |
| Chinese | Feng | Wind, prosperity |
These names not only reflect the cultural and religious beliefs of their bearers but also serve as a constant reminder of the blessings and positive attributes they are meant to embody.
